Job purpose

The Cycle Counter is responsible for maintaining a high level of inventory accuracy and integrity within their assigned facilities.

 

Duties and Responsibilities

The associate’s primary functions and responsibilities are as follows:

  • Verify 7 series by production date and report items at risk of being written off based on demand and customer minimum shelf-life requirements.
  • Monitor and control inventory integrity (FEFO – First Expired First Out).
  • Researching inventory discrepancies.
  • Manage the inventory control function at the site.
  • Responsible for overseeing physical inventories/cycle counts/random cycle count.
  • Document and control aged & damaged product.
  • Maintain Inventory Accuracy Metrics and associated reports for management (and client as appropriate).
  • Coordinate and Integrate efforts across operational departments to enhance inventory accuracy.
  • Manage Weekly 7 series count and completion of weekly 7 series matrix.
  • Collect counting information from second cycle counter at other location and from counts on off shifts.
  • Coordinate with production on unplanned WIP counts.
  • Perform weekly cycle count schedule (including films, retails, pouches, shippers, corner posts and some misc. items)
  • Weekly CHEP pallet counts email to team.
  • Manage daily partial pallet counts.
  • Attend meetings as necessary.
  • Perform other assigned duties.
  • Follow Health and Safety rules and regulations.
  • Must follow Good Manufacturing Practices, Food Safety, and Food Defense guidelines.
  • Comply with all Company policies and procedures.
